以下为linux常用的命令举例。
(注:#后面的为注释,输入命令时不要写)
(五)网络相关
5.1 ifconfig(查看或修改网络接口设置)
ifconfig #显示当前电脑的MAC地址、IP地址和子网掩码等信息
ifconfig eth0 #显示第一块网卡的MAC地址、IP地址和子网掩码等信息
5.2 ping(使用ICMP传输协议,发出请求回应的信息用以检测主机的网络状态)
ping 100.200.99.10 #持续发送请求信息以检测ip地址为:100.200.99.10的主机的网络状态
ping -c 5 100.200.99.10 #只发送5个请求信息以检测ip地址为:100.200.99.10的主机的网络状态
注:
如果远程主机网络正常,则应回应类似如下的信息:
PING 100.200.99.10 (100.200.99.10) 56(84) bytes of data.
64 bytes from 100.200.99.10: icmp_req=1 ttl=64 time=0.128 ms
64 bytes from 100.200.99.10: icmp_req=2 ttl=64 time=0.088 ms
64 bytes from 100.200.99.10: icmp_req=3 ttl=64 time=0.481 ms
64 bytes from 100.200.99.10: icmp_req=4 ttl=64 time=0.086 ms
64 bytes from 100.200.99.10: icmp_req=5 ttl=64 time=0.087 ms
如果远程主机网络异常,则应回应类似如下的信息:(其中100.200.99.12为本机的ip地址)
PING 100.200.99.10 (100.200.99.10) 56(84) bytes of data.
From 100.200.99.12 icmp_seq=1 Destination Host Unreachable
From 100.200.99.12 icmp_seq=2 Destination Host Unreachable
From 100.200.99.12 icmp_seq=3 Destination Host Unreachable
From 100.200.99.12 icmp_seq=4 Destination Host Unreachable
From 100.200.99.12 icmp_seq=5 Destination Host Unreachable